By now, most of us have the hand-washing, mask-wearing, and social distancing habits down. But what about protecting our mental health and improving our resilience during uncertain times? Is it possible to boost resiliency?<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">The consequences of this pandemic have drastically changed how many of us live. We now work, eat, date, socialize, and parent differently. Meanwhile, public health authorities can\u2019t pin down an end date for this surreal period of turmoil. We seem to have entered a new phase of mental fatigue, where things feel a bit bad, all the time.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">This kind of unrelenting stress and uncertainty makes us susceptible to increasing levels of anxiety and depression, but more than that, it also weakens the immune system. During times of stress, the brain sends defense signals to the endocrine system, which then releases an array of hormones that not only gets us ready for emergency situations (the good part of the flight or fight response) but when the stress is frequently repeated or prolonged, can also lead to depression, apathy and anxiety while severely depressing our immunity at the same time (the bad part of the flight or fight response). Some experts claim that chronic stress is responsible for as much as 90% of all illnesses and mood disorders.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">The way it does this is by triggering chemical reactions and flooding the body with chemical messengers and hormones such as glutamate and cortisol. Increasing levels of glutamate have been shown to break down important connections in the brain that regulate mood and lead to increasing symptoms of depression and anxiety, while high levels of cortisol decrease white blood cells and NK cells (special cells that kill cancer), and impairs our body\u2019s natural ability to make antibodies to fend off infection.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">Because the effects of stress are cumulative, the longer we are exposed to stress and uncertainty, the greater potential impact it can have on our mental and physical health, eventually leading to more serious health issues.<\/span><\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: center;\">_______________<\/p>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: center;\">\u201cThe best antidote to chronic stress is increasing our resiliency.\u201d<br \/>\n_______________<\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\"><strong>The Benefits of Improved Resiliency<\/strong><\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">The ability to effectively deal with stress and its adverse effects is the adaptive response known as resiliency. Resilience is the capacity to recover, respond and bounce back from challenging times. Even if you don\u2019t know the \u201cback\u201d to which you would \u201cbounce\u201d because the world may never return to the way it was, you still need the capabilities to adapt in uncertain or negative conditions.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">Resilience is the ability to understand the reality of a situation and make sense of it, putting it into context and keeping it in the perspective of the long term. It is also the ability to improvise and respond in fresh ways. Scientists have become increasingly aware of the protective beneficial effects of increasing resiliency to improve mood and energy levels, lower anxiety and strengthen immune function.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">New findings in neuroscience have found some remarkable ways to improve resilience. If you don\u2019t put in the work, it might atrophy. People are conditioned to think of resilience as a personality trait (either you have it or you don\u2019t), but this isn\u2019t the case. With intention and practice, you can become more resilient, no matter your age.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">There isn\u2019t one specific strategy to use to build resilience. It\u2019s a process of establishing connections, coping with stress, adjusting your thought process, and fostering physical wellness.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">While different stressors affect different people, there are five steps that everyone can take to improve resilience. These include paying attention to your emotions, making time for dedicated exercise, checking the news in an intentional way, engaging in socializing, and coming up with an action plan in case you do spin out.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\"><strong>Step1<\/strong>: <\/span><br \/>\n<span style=\"color: #333333;\"><span style=\"color: #000000;\">REALIZE IT\u2019S OK TO FEEL BAD\u2026 FOR A LITTLE WHILE<\/span>\u2014 The first step to increase resilience is to recognize that the negative emotions you feel bubbling up (or perhaps, exploding) during this chaotic period are inevitable. It is important to acknowledge that \u201cit&#8217;s okay for me to feel bad\u201d. We all need to allow space for all the hard feelings. Be intentional about when you&#8217;re going to let yourself be angry or grieve and wonder when this is going to be over.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">Now that you\u2019ve acknowledged the feelings, it\u2019s time to work through them. Here the possibilities are endless, and you have to reflect on what would work best for you. Some of the things our patients have used include meditating, journaling, running, talking to a friend, stretching, and gardening.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">Even small acts of mindfulness can help you tune into the present moment, notice bodily sensations of tension or calmness, and get more comfortable with uncertainty. Taking five to ten minutes to settle your mind and ground yourself can give you a small sense of control even in an uncontrollable situation.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\"><strong>Step 2:<\/strong> <\/span><br \/>\n<span style=\"color: #333333;\"><span style=\"color: #000000;\">BUILD DAILY AND WEEKLY ROUTINES<\/span> \u2014 Routines can help you process passing time, and create situations to look forward to, like calling friends or exercising when you&#8217;re done with work.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">What makes creating routines a step towards resilience is that you pay attention to how different activities, or rest periods, make you feel. If you see positive outcomes, keep the action in your arsenal for when you start feeling overwhelmed or upset.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\"><strong>Step 3:<\/strong> <\/span><br \/>\n<span style=\"color: #333333;\"><span style=\"color: #000000;\">BREAK THE NEWS CYCLE<\/span> \u2014 The current situation that we find ourselves in is a uniquely challenging worldwide event that influences every part of our lives. It makes sense that it&#8217;s difficult to turn the news off, but constant exposure to Covid-19 news takes a toll on our mind and body.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">So, what can you do when a global crisis means there&#8217;s breaking news every minute? Be intentional with the information you seek and ask yourself: \u201cWhat do I need to do today to be safe? Do I really want to know right now, or can I take a break?&#8221;<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">Setting aside 15-minute blocks in the morning or after the workday to catch up on the news can help. It&#8217;s all about finding the balance between being aware versus being overwhelmed.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><strong><span style=\"color: #333333;\">Step 4: <\/span><\/strong><br \/>\n<span style=\"color: #333333;\"><span style=\"color: #000000;\">BE OPEN AND MAKE A PLAN FOR THE FUTURE<\/span> \u2014 Before Covid-19, there was a strong cultural pressure in the United States to hide things that are not going well and only project the good. That habit has begun to break down and change.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">People are more willing to talk about the issues in their life and may be more willing to ask for help or offer help. We also have the opportunity to prepare ourselves for difficulties ahead. Typically, people can&#8217;t heal or process trauma until the trauma is over, but this will be an ongoing process for some time to come. Writing down an action plan can help people from spiraling out and provide clear steps toward feeling better as Covid-19 progresses.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><strong><span style=\"color: #333333;\">STEP 5: <\/span><\/strong><br \/>\n<span style=\"color: #333333;\"><span style=\"color: #000000;\">CONSIDER PROFESSIONAL ASSISTANCE<\/span> \u2014<\/span><br \/>\n<span style=\"color: #333333;\">If you have tried your best to deal with the current unknowns and stress surrounding us but feel that you may need additional help, then seeking out professional advice and alternative solutions may be helpful.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">Traditional psychotherapy, prescription medications, and conventional treatments do help many people stabilize their lives, but sometimes even these routes are not enough to fully deal with the pain, trauma, and chronic stress that lay at the core of our mounting financial worries, social isolation, and health-related fears.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\"><strong>Innovative New Ways to Restore Resiliency and Promote Well being<\/strong><\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"color: #333333;\">There is good news.
